Analysis
In 2024, vegetables and fruit primary — gross production value in Jordan stood at 959,132 1000 USD.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 6.8% on the previous year and up 9.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, vegetables and fruit primary — gross production value in Jordan peaked at 1.19 million 1000 USD in 2016 and was at its lowest, 103,878 1000 USD, in 1973.
Jordan ranks 69th of 149 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
